(1/6) our preprint biorxiv.org/content/10.110… is now out in Science Magazine science.org/doi/10.1126/sc…
Using super-res live-imaging we show that CTCF/cohesin loops are dynamic (~10-30 min median lifetime), rare (~3-6.5% looped fraction), and we fully parameterize a TAD.
Our enhancer mobilization paper is now online @nature!
nature.com/articles/s4158…
The effect of an enhancer depends on its genomic distance from the promoter through a nonlinear relationship with their contact probabilities, likely mediated by transient physical interactions.
